OSHA Injury Report: BRUNSWICK TERMINAL

Injury · Other recordable case

On , an injury at BRUNSWICK TERMINAL in 351 MARTIN PALMER DRIVE, BRUNSWICK, GA 31523 resulted in other recordable case. Employee was driver in trucking, specialized freight (except used goods), long-distance.

Employee was loading vehicles onto his truck.

It was a windy day and some debris blew into the employee 's left eye.

Left eye foreign body.
